Abstract

In this paper anchored sheet pile wall is analyzed by Finite Element method (FEM) and SAP2000 is used for the analysis. This method uses soil spring models for soil structure interaction(SSI) and sheet pile is modeled as beam element and the embedded part of the pile as a beam on Winkler foundation. The method is validated with the examples available in literature. The method is used for the case study of the failure of WQ-7 berth of Visakhapatnam Port which failed immediately after construction during post 2004 Indian Ocean tsunami. Seismic and non-seismic loading conditions are considered in the analysis along with the effect of liquefaction. In the investigation during the analysis it is found that the failure of the structures is not due to liquefaction rather may be due to basal heave failure on account of inadequate pile penetration and mud flow, which needs further investigation.
